WebA very impressive Echium species, Echium pininana (Tower of Jewels) is a biennial or short-lived perennial bearing thousands of terminal blue or white flowers in massive, conical spires reaching for the sky. In its first year, it forms a large basal rosette, up to 3 ft. across (90 cm), of lance-shaped, silver-hairy leaves. WebNasturtium ( / nəˈstɜːrʃəm /) is a genus of a small number of plant species in the family Brassicaceae (cabbage family) commonly known as watercress or yellowcress. [2] The best known species are the edible Nasturtium officinale and Nasturtium microphyllum.
